The Role of Project Management Software in Agile Methodologies

Agile methodologies have gained significant popularity in the project management world due to their flexibility and ability to adapt to changing requirements. These methodologies emphasize collaboration, continuous improvement, and iterative development. One of the key factors that contribute to the success of agile projects is the use of project management software. In this article, we will explore the role of project management software in agile methodologies.

Streamlining Communication and Collaboration

Effective communication and collaboration are essential for any agile team. Project management software plays a crucial role in streamlining these aspects by providing a centralized platform for all team members to communicate, share information, and collaborate on tasks. With features like real-time messaging, file sharing, and task assignment, project management software ensures that everyone is on the same page.

In addition to facilitating communication within the team, project management software also enables collaboration with stakeholders and clients. It allows them to have visibility into the progress of the project, provide feedback, and contribute to decision-making processes. This level of transparency fosters trust and strengthens relationships between all parties involved.

Agile Planning and Tracking

Agile methodologies rely heavily on iterative planning and tracking. Project management software provides tools that aid in this process by allowing teams to create user stories, prioritize tasks, estimate effort required for each task, and track progress.

Through features such as Kanban boards or sprint planning boards, teams can visualize their workflow and allocate resources accordingly. This helps them stay organized while ensuring that work is distributed evenly among team members. Additionally, project management software often includes burndown charts or velocity tracking capabilities that provide valuable insights into a team’s progress over time.

Facilitating Continuous Integration

Continuous integration is central to agile methodologies as it promotes regular testing and integration of code changes throughout development cycles. Project management software integrates with version control systems like Git or Subversion to facilitate this process.

By integrating with version control systems, project management software enables developers to link code changes directly to specific tasks or user stories. This linkage provides a clear audit trail and ensures that all changes are properly documented. It also allows team members to easily review code changes, provide feedback, and resolve any conflicts that may arise.

Reporting and Analytics

Effective project management requires the ability to measure progress, identify bottlenecks, and make data-driven decisions. Project management software offers robust reporting and analytics capabilities that allow teams to gain insights into their projects’ performance.

With customizable dashboards and reports, teams can track key performance indicators (KPIs) such as velocity, sprint burndown, or cycle time. These metrics help identify areas of improvement and enable teams to make data-backed adjustments to their processes. Moreover, project management software often integrates with other tools like time tracking or bug tracking systems to provide a comprehensive view of project health.

Methodologies in Project Management

Profile image of Firend Al. Rasch

2019, Amazon

One common and essential characteristic of a project, is that it is a temporary endeavor, to achieve certain outcomes (deliverables) and to help achieve organizational/stakeholders’ objectives, with defined beginning and end. Methodologies applied in projects, tends to directly influence the efficiency and effectiveness of project outcomes. Consequently, affecting the cost, quality, scope, time and outcomes. Mistakes happens regardless of the methodology applied. The first rule in project management is that “Nothing goes as you plan” (Firend, Al. R., 2019). Methodology is defined as “strictly defined combination of logically related practices, methods, and processes that determine how best to plan, develop, control and deliver a project throughout the continuous implementation processes until successful completion and termination.” (MyManagementGuide). There are numerous definitions of methodology in project management. However, there is a shared fundamental principle across all definitions. That is, methodology in project management helps project managers direct the project, and keep it in track. Methodology help organizations to achieve outcomes that aligned with strategic objectives. This is especially true when considering that projects are expensive, changing and time consuming in nature.
